South Korea Diphenyl Azidophosphate (CAS 26386-88-9) Market Overview

The South Korea diphenyl azidophosphate (CAS 26386-88-9) market has experienced significant growth in recent years, driven by the country’s expanding chemical manufacturing and industrial sectors. As of 2023, the market size is estimated at approximately USD 45 million, with projections indicating a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 7.2% over the next five years. By 2028, the market is forecasted to reach nearly USD 70 million, reflecting increased demand from various end-use industries such as electronics, aerospace, and defense. The rising adoption of advanced chemical compounds in manufacturing processes, coupled with South Korea’s strategic focus on innovation, is fueling this growth trajectory. The country’s emphasis on sustainable and high-performance materials further supports the expansion of specialty chemicals like diphenyl azidophosphate, which are critical in applications requiring high stability and reactivity.

South Korea Diphenyl Azidophosphate (CAS 26386-88-9) Market Restraints

Despite promising growth prospects, the South Korea diphenyl azidophosphate market faces several challenges that could hinder expansion. These include regulatory hurdles, safety concerns, and high production costs.

  • Regulatory Constraints: Stringent safety and environmental regulations related to the handling and disposal of azido compounds can limit manufacturing flexibility and increase compliance costs.
  • Safety and Handling Risks: The explosive nature of azido-phosphates necessitates specialized handling, storage, and transportation protocols, which can elevate operational risks and costs.
  • High Raw Material and Production Costs: The complex synthesis process and the need for high-purity raw materials contribute to elevated manufacturing expenses, impacting competitiveness.
  • Market Volatility: Fluctuations in raw material prices and global supply chain disruptions can affect pricing stability and availability.
